Granddad has a master plan to get in to see Soul Plane 2: The Blackjacking without spending any money. Riley is down, but Huey and Jazmine are against the plan in the Season 2 Premier of The Boondocks! The Normies review and discuss the episode after the reaction!

Fun Fact This episode was based on an actual event that happened between the writer Carl Jones and his ex wife while they were at dinner when they ran into Usher. The reaction that Sarah had was exactly the same way Carl ex wife had when she approached Usher at a restaurant. Watch the DJ Vlad interview with Carl Jones about the situation and episode.

Aside from Huey, non of these characters are supposed to be taken seriously; they're all spoofs and criticism of society. Sarah is the stereotype of a white woman only married to a black man because she fetishizes them to be: a thug (later in the show 👀), being like usher, or assimilating to 'whiteness' (Tom). Overall the point of her and Tom's relationship is to criticize the fetishisms that CAN HAPPEN in interracial dating/relationships. As for A Pimp Named Slickback's and Tom's methods of "handling" women; this is straight up opposite ends of healthy communication and self confidence, especially with American men (fyi both of them are wrong). You're not doing good if you agree or behave like them 🚫‼️🚫 You shouldn't have to hit your wife and you should be able to explain to her when you feel uncomfortable.
